    Item 8.01. Other Events.

     

    As previously reported on September 2, 2025, Picard Medical, Inc. (the “Company”) completed its initial public offering (the “IPO”) of 4,250,000 shares of Company’s common stock, par value $0.0001 per share (the “Shares”), at a price to the public of $4.00 per share, generating gross proceeds of $17,000,000. The Company entered into an underwriting agreement with WestPark Capital, Inc., acting as the representative of the several underwriters (the “Representative”), in connection with the IPO, pursuant to which the Company granted the Representative an option, exercisable for 30 days, to purchase up to an additional 637,500 shares of common stock at the public offering price of $4.00 (the “Over-Allotment Option”).

     

    On September 9, 2025, the Company closed on the fully exercised Over-Allotment Option resulting in an additional gross proceeds to the Company of approximately $2,550,000, before deducting underwriting discounts, commissions and estimated offering expenses. After giving effect to the full exercise of the Over-Allotment Option, a total of 4,887,500 Shares have been issued and sold in the IPO and the gross proceeds from the IPO including the full exercise of the Over-Allotment Option, before deducting underwriting discounts, commissions and estimated offering expenses, was approximately $19,550,000.

     

    On September 9, 2025, the Company issued a press release announcing the exercise of the Over-Allotment Option by the Representative. A copy of which is attached as Exhibit 99.1 to this Current Report on Form 8-K and incorporated herein by reference.
